Real world data on the prognostic significance of monocytopenia in myelodysplastic syndrome.

Sci Rep · 2022 · PMC9606364 · PMID 36289284

Patients with excess blasts (RAEB1/2) tended to have lower AMC (median 0.19 versus 0.32 for patients without excess blasts, p < 0.0001) and lower AMC were found in higher IPSS-R categories (very low, 0.37 × 109/L; low, 0.30 × 109/L; intermediate, 0.25 × 109/L; high, 0.16 × 109/L; very high, 0.20 × 109/L), while there was a highly significant difference in the AMC between higher risk (intermediate, high, very high) and lower risk (very low and low) MDS according to the IPSS-R (0.21 × 10 9 /L vs 0.33 × 10 9 /L, p < 0.0001).
